Okay, that's your problem. The fuel levels 111 00:06:13,440 --> 00:06:16,239 Speaker 1: too high. Now you've got to find out why. Listen, 112 00:06:16,240 --> 00:06:18,480 Speaker 1: there's there's only one of a few reasons why fuel 113 00:06:18,560 --> 00:06:21,280 Speaker 1: will travel down the throat of a carburetor like you're describing. 114 00:06:22,040 --> 00:06:24,479 Speaker 1: Either the idle speed is too high and in the 115 00:06:24,520 --> 00:06:28,000 Speaker 1: case of a secondary, it shouldn't be affecting the secondary, 116 00:06:28,279 --> 00:06:30,920 Speaker 1: right it doesn't. In sixty seven they didn't. They didn't 117 00:06:30,920 --> 00:06:32,800 Speaker 1: have an idle circuit, and in the rear of the 118 00:06:32,880 --> 00:06:36,960 Speaker 1: carb they did later on. Alright, so it can't be 119 00:06:36,960 --> 00:06:40,039 Speaker 1: base idle. I'm assuming base idle is set probably seven 120 00:06:40,080 --> 00:06:47,479 Speaker 1: fifties stick car manual. Okay, yeah, if I remember right, 121 00:06:47,520 --> 00:06:49,240 Speaker 1: I think the spec with seven seven and a quarter. 122 00:06:49,279 --> 00:06:51,680 Speaker 1: Most of them bumped up to seven fifty. But you're 123 00:06:51,680 --> 00:06:55,040 Speaker 1: in the game, um, so let's call it seven let's 124 00:06:55,040 --> 00:06:57,599 Speaker 1: split the difference. Let's say it's idling at seven. That's 125 00:06:57,600 --> 00:06:59,680 Speaker 1: only gonna be on the front primary plates, not the 126 00:06:59,720 --> 00:07:03,080 Speaker 1: set and dairy. So as long as the rear or 127 00:07:03,200 --> 00:07:06,479 Speaker 1: secondary throttle plates aren't open, and you have to look 128 00:07:06,520 --> 00:07:09,040 Speaker 1: at that, take a flashlight, take the CARBA off, take 129 00:07:09,040 --> 00:07:11,560 Speaker 1: a flashlight, shine it through. You'll see a little bit 130 00:07:11,600 --> 00:07:13,160 Speaker 1: of a slip. But it should be pretty much a 131 00:07:13,160 --> 00:07:15,920 Speaker 1: closed throttle plate. As long as they're closed, you're good. 132 00:07:15,960 --> 00:07:19,880 Speaker 1: There's no there's no booster effect taking causing fuel discharge 133 00:07:19,920 --> 00:07:22,600 Speaker 1: into the secondary like it like, which was what would 134 00:07:22,600 --> 00:07:24,800 Speaker 1: happen if the plate was open. So take that off 135 00:07:24,840 --> 00:07:27,800 Speaker 1: the list. The only other thing left really then is 136 00:07:27,960 --> 00:07:31,280 Speaker 1: the float level is too high. You should be able 137 00:07:31,360 --> 00:07:34,560 Speaker 1: to You should be able to make that so no 138 00:07:34,720 --> 00:07:39,720 Speaker 1: fuel dribbles out the side plug. So, 500 00:27:01,960 --> 00:27:05,680 Speaker 1: the small red wire at the alternator, all right, there's 501 00:27:05,680 --> 00:27:10,520 Speaker 1: a small red wire at the alternator the yes, the 502 00:27:10,560 --> 00:27:14,120 Speaker 1: harness that plumped into it, not the main brain red wire, right, correct, 503 00:27:14,600 --> 00:27:17,320 Speaker 1: all right? With the engine running, that small red wire 504 00:27:17,320 --> 00:27:22,520 Speaker 1: should have five to twelve volts, all right. If that's zero, 505 00:27:23,359 --> 00:27:28,239 Speaker 1: all right, disconnect the alternator and watch the voltage. So 506 00:27:28,280 --> 00:27:31,520 Speaker 1: in other words, in other words, you've you've got, you've 507 00:27:31,560 --> 00:27:35,720 Speaker 1: got zero vaults. Unplugged the alternator and continue to monitor 508 00:27:35,760 --> 00:27:39,840 Speaker 1: the voltage on that small red wire. If the voltage 509 00:27:39,880 --> 00:27:43,080 Speaker 1: goes up into the five to twelve vault range, make 510 00:27:43,119 --> 00:27:45,160 Speaker 1: sure the alternator's got a good ground and you've got 511 00:27:45,160 --> 00:27:47,040 Speaker 1: twelve volts of the heavy red wire, which you're which 512 00:27:47,040 --> 00:27:50,520 Speaker 1: you already said you did. Yes, with the engine off, 513 00:27:50,600 --> 00:27:52,720 Speaker 1: of course, and the alternator completely out of the car, 514 00:27:52,800 --> 00:27:54,840 Speaker 1: with the battery hooked up. We have twelve volts to 515 00:27:54,920 --> 00:27:57,560 Speaker 1: the big red wire. Okay, so we're gonna we're gonna 516 00:27:57,560 --> 00:27:59,600 Speaker 1: do this with the you know, engine running in the car, 517 00:28:00,119 --> 00:28:03,880 Speaker 1: all right. If the voltage unplugged on that small red 518 00:28:03,920 --> 00:28:05,840 Speaker 1: wire all of a sudden jumps up into the five 519 00:28:05,920 --> 00:28:09,159 Speaker 1: to twelve voult range and you've got a good ground 520 00:28:09,200 --> 00:28:11,320 Speaker 1: to the alternator. Case, so you also want to check 521 00:28:11,359 --> 00:28:14,320 Speaker 1: negative battery cable. Make sure you've got good clean connection 522 00:28:14,359 --> 00:28:18,399 Speaker 1: and grounds at both ends. That's usually the sign that 523 00:28:18,440 --> 00:28:22,320 Speaker 1: the alternator itself is defective. The key is, the key 524 00:28:22,400 --> 00:28:24,840 Speaker 1: is having voltage on that red wire. If you've got 525 00:28:24,920 --> 00:28:26,960 Speaker 1: voltage on that red wire. Now, if I'm plugging it 526 00:28:27,000 --> 00:28:30,360 Speaker 1: and you still don't have voltage on that wire, then 527 00:28:30,440 --> 00:28:32,280 Speaker 1: you've got a problem that's gonna lead you back to 528 00:28:32,320 --> 00:28:36,679 Speaker 1: the PCM.
